The NanoCrystalline Cellulose (NCC) market has gained significant momentum in recent years, as industries worldwide recognize the material's versatile applications and environmental benefits. NCC, derived from natural cellulose, is a renewable nanomaterial that holds promise across various sectors, including automotive, packaging, pharmaceuticals, and construction. As companies seek more sustainable alternatives to traditional materials, the demand for NCC continues to rise, positioning it as a key player in the growing field of green technologies.
NanoCrystalline Cellulose (NCC) is characterized by its unique properties, such as high strength, low density, and the ability to be engineered at a molecular level for specific applications. This makes it an ideal material for enhancing the properties of composites, films, and coatings, which are highly valued in the automotive and packaging industries. In the automotive sector, for instance, NCC is being explored as a component in lightweight, durable, and environmentally friendly vehicle parts. As manufacturers strive to reduce carbon emissions and improve fuel efficiency, the use of NCC offers a sustainable solution that aligns with global environmental goals.
The requirement for NCC from industries is multifaceted. Packaging, one of the most significant sectors driving the NanoCrystalline Cellulose (NCC) market, benefits from NCC's biodegradability and mechanical properties, making it a suitable replacement for plastics. Furthermore, the pharmaceutical industry is capitalizing on NCC's potential for drug delivery systems due to its biocompatibility and ability to form nanostructured materials. Additionally, the construction industry sees NCC as a valuable resource for creating stronger and more durable materials with reduced environmental impact.
One of the main drivers of the NCC market is the increasing demand for eco-friendly solutions. As industries around the world become more conscious of their environmental impact, the need for renewable, biodegradable materials like NCC becomes more apparent. This trend is further supported by governmental regulations and incentives aimed at promoting sustainability and reducing plastic waste. As a result, the NanoCrystalline Cellulose (NCC) market is expected to see continued growth and innovation as new applications are discovered, and industries explore the benefits of this cutting-edge material.
